I noticed the $scope.$apply in your directive. It does what you think, but 
it also refreshes every binding in your page, which may be very costly. As 
you have an ngModel, you don’t need it at all. I updated your fiddle 
<http://jsfiddle.net/jdz0vvkv/3/>a bit to show you how to use 
ngModelController.$setViewValue(). This is much better, as it updates only 
the value at hand, and will not trigger a full $digest.
